Description
Building future capacity by providing greater access to continuing professional development amongst heritage practitioners has been identified as a key objective in a wide range of recent policy documents. The current cohort of professional (archaeo)dendrochronologists on the UK mainland is rapidly aging and almost all such laboratories are small-sized enterprises. Thus future provision in the heritage sector is under threat. This project is a practical and inventive approach to resolving an imminent structural deficit in dendrochronological provision in the UK. The aim of this brief is to procure advanced professional training which will be provided by an appropriately experienced established (archaeo)dendrochronology laboratory to a small number of early career (archaeo)dendrochronologists using a series of buildings in Lincoln Cathedral precincts.
